I'm using a perspective in Plannification mode that shows me all projects and for each of them only the available action displayed (quite a common perspective I guess !)
But since I do use a lot the "grouping" option, I usually have to develop the views by clicking on the little arrow in front of a group of actions to see what they are exactly.

Is there a way to have a perspective with everything already developped ?

Thanks !
 
Once in your perspective, open all the groups by selecting the whole window contents and using View->Expand All. Now do Perspectives->Take Snapshot of Current Perspective and when you open this perspective in the future, the groups should all be open. You may have to repeat this process on occasion as your content changes.
